Value 65/100. Casetext was acquired by Thomson Reuters in 2023 and its AI capabilities now live inside CoCounsel.

Watch out: On Demand per-task costs accumulate fast: a busy attorney using 15-20 AI tasks/month pays $1,125-$1,500, far more than the $225/mo Core plan. The break-even is roughly 3 tasks/month

Weaknesses

  • -Rixx combines cited web search, document analysis, chart generation, and publishing into one workspace, so it competes head-on with more established specialists like Perplexity for live web search and NotebookLM for document research without yet matching the feature depth of either.
  • -Chart and infographic generation is model-dependent and only produced when the underlying model supports it, so visual outputs are not guaranteed for every research query.
  • -The free plan meters core capabilities including additional AI searches, document chat, citations, generated charts, and exports, so heavier research use quickly pushes you to a paid upgrade.
